Tanya Roberts Tragedy

By Paul Anthony

It is tough being a celebrity because you no longer have a private life, people will watch your every move and report every step even if it means giving out wrong information about you. One of the biggest questions of the week was when did Tanya Roberts truly pass away, by now we know the answer which she passed away on January 4th which the media confirmed the next day but reports earlier said she had passed on January 3rd. We also know it was on her manager who reported the bad news despite not actually getting the exact word and just assuming. It was sad messy situation regarding someone’s life and how did we get to this point?

We know she was on a hike on December 23rd 2020, where she started to suffer pain and have difficult breathing and on Christmas eve she fell out of bed and could not breath, there she was taken to the hospital where she was put on an ventilator. Now due to the pandemic no one was able to see her. Her partner Lance O’Brien was invited to the hospital for the end of life visit in which he told her manager he was going there to say good bye and the manager took that as she was already gone but that wasn’t true. O’Brien had clear things up that she was being taken off of life support. I hope this opens the eyes of many managers that they need to get the correct and accurate information before they release any private information like this. Now many or some might be asking who is Tanya Roberts?

Well Roberts was an actress born as Victoria Leigh Blum, her career basically started in the earlier 70’s when she was doing commercials and made her film debut in 1975 in a film called Forced Entry. By 1980 she starred in the hit series Charlie’s Angles when she replaced Shelley Hack. Through the early 80’s she was in mostly B- Movies like The Beastmaster and Sheena: Queen of the Jungle, which sadly she was nominated for a Razzie for worse Actress. But By 1985 she was cast as a Bond Girl in A View to a Kill. This might have been her peak in the films but her Tv career was still going good and even stronger when she got the role of Midge Pinciotti in That 70’s Show, which she played the character for 81 episodes. her career may have ended in 2005 when she retired but she was slowing her pace before that to help take care of her husband which she married him in 1974 to 2006 when he passed away.

It has been confirmed that Roberts fell ill to a UTI that entered her organs and blood stream which also caused her to have a blood infection which was made worse due to her history with hepatitis C. She passed away at the age of 65. she was survived by Lance O’Brien, she didn’t have any children but our hearts and prayers go out to her family

Sequel Saturday presents Charlie’s Angels: Full Throttle

By Paul Anthony

This weekend we have the film Charlie’s Angels coming out and right now we might not have any numbers to see how the film will do but we should go back to the year 2003 for this film and that film is none other then Charlie’s Angels: Full Throttle which is a sequel to the 2000 film Charlie’s Angles. In this film like many other sequels we have a bigger budget which increased from 93 million to 120 million. The movie was in theaters from June 18th to September 26th and grossed a total of 259 million which was 5 million less then the first. the film brought back most of the cast which included Lucy Liu, Drew Barrymore, Cameron Diaz, Luke Wilson and sadly Joey, I mean Matt LeBlanc. The one who didn’t return was Bill Murray. New cast members included Demi Moore, Shia LaBeouf and the late Bernie Mac who play Bill Murray’s half brother, which makes me laugh but anyway.

So in this film the Angels but solve a case the revolves around a former Angel gone bad, that Angel is Madison lee played by Moore. The Angels must stop her before she sells federal witness protection people to mobs around the country which would make her very rich, she even had a high ranking F.B.I official on her which she kills once she gets what she wants but before she can sell the names the Angels figure it and try to stop her with several battles between them until the end when they finally beat her.
